De Blasio Calls On DOB To Stop Work On All Scarano Projects

110 York Street, 11201

 Scarano Architect, 110 York Street

Got this in our in-box last night from Councilmember Bill de Blasio who is calling on the NYC Dept of Buildings to stop work on all Robert Scarano projects while he is under investigation for professional misconduct. In the release, Blasio says that “Scarano, an architect with a long history of violating zoning codes, building codes, and practicing unsafe construction, is currently under investigation by the State Education Department.” The Dumbo Brooklyn based architect firm, Scarano Architects, have done many projects in Brooklyn, including 133 Water Street in Dumbo.
